In a recent social media tirade, Lisa Marie Presley's half-brother Navarone Garibaldi'slammed his late sister and said he didn't miss her, making sure fans know he was hurt by the singer and the world really does not know her.

It's unclear why these allegations are so sudden. 

Just 11 months after his sister's shocking death at the age of 54, Garibaldi, 36-the son of Lisa's mother Priscilla Presley, 78-and Marco Garibaldi, 68-made shocking remarks about her on a recent Instagram Live, according to Mirror Online.

"You're entitled to your opinion [about Lisa Marie]. I'm sure she was good to some. I have made peace. I'm not gonna to lie and say I miss her, but I'll say it's strange," he said, drawing wonder why he's suddenly ranting. "I didn't talk trash, all I did was speak the truth," he stated after receiving backlash for 'trash-talking' his sister.

"'But sometimes I get egged on when people ask me questions and I just blurt out the first thing that comes to my mind. It's not like I plan on it, just can't help myself," he explained.

He added that the diva would decide to tell him everything that was wrong with him and his life if she drank wine.

"It was pretty destructful [sic]. I never got angry like that, I never said anything I didn't mean when I smoked pot, but she would say really awful things to me that kind of kept us from being close when she would drink."

This is a far cry from how emotional he got when the death caught the world by surprise. In an emotional interview, which was released on the star's 55th birthday in February, Garibaldi discussed her "surreal" demise.

Riley Keough, 34, the daughter of Lisa Marie, received praise from Garibald for taking care of her twin sisters, Harper, 14, and Finley, 14.

Twenty days had passed after Presley's untimely death on January 12 at the age of 54, when she suffered a heart arrest at home and needed to be sent to the hospital following the administration of CPR. According to reports, she died of small bowel obstruction. 

Days after attending an Elvis Presley memorial at Graceland on January 22, he remarked of her sudden dying, "It's still so surreal," before going on to say he wanted to conduct the interview because "people know of me but they don't know me."

Additionally, Garibaldi claimed that in the years preceding Presley's passing, he and Presley had grown apart.

A picture of Garibaldi with his sister from his youth was posted on Instagram last month.

He mentioned Lisa Marie's late son Benjamin Keough, who committed himself in July 2020 at the age of 27, and her late father Elvis Presley, who passed away in 1977 when she was nine years old.
